The best way to Combat Cottage Cheese Thighs

3

Bumpy skin is a problem that most ladies face. It primarily occurs in the upper thighs’ skin and is particularly often seen on the belly, legs, and pelvic areas. That occurs after puberty. It truly is believed that hormones enjoy a big role in bumpy skin. In addition to hormones, genetic elements such as gender, race, and body type also play a role in the occurrence and severity of cellulite. Men do not have bumpy skin due to the difference in that they store fat.

Cellulite will be fat that is stored underneath the skin. And it is a type of excess fat that is not as susceptible to workout. It will be the very last excess fat that you lose. That is why the thing is skinny women with bumpy skin. So, exercise will help several by minimizing the fat volume and lessening seen cellulite but exercise will probably be unlikely to eliminate all bumpy skin.

But cellulite is not just about all fat. It combines excess fat, water, and toxic waste materials. There are other factors besides excess weight and/or lack of exercise that will contribute to the development of cellulite. Of course, cellulite can be diminished to varying degrees if you work on these elements.

Contributing Elements

Besides being overweight with more than fat in the upper ” leg ” area, the following factors help the formation of cellulite:

Smoking cigarettes
Not drinking enough h2o
Sedentary lifestyle
High anxiety lifestyle
Fatty/starchy foods
Liquor
Caffeine
Diet pills, sleeping supplements, and diuretics
Crash eating plans
Standing/sitting in the same situation for long periods of time

Most primary factors contribute to a lack of blood circulation or the system’s inability to flush out unhealthy toxins sufficiently. High stress and driving diets can contribute to a rise in hormones and lead the system to consume and store fats, further inhibiting movement. Multiple sins can increase the number of adverse effects because alcohol, caffeine, and manufactured food toxins can be cornered in the excess saturated fats. Smoking will not only contribute to unhealthy toxins but will also cause damage to often the connective tissues making it easier for any dimpling to form.

A less active lifestyle will also contribute to poor muscle and skin tone and poor circulation.

Fighting Lumpy skin

Drinking lots of water might help eliminate toxins from your system. And exercise can help strengthen circulation, which will also guide the elimination of toxins stored in fat.

I have seen some reviews that wearing underwear having tight elastic across the underside can also restrict blood flow, thus causing cellulite to form. So that it gives us a good defense to wear thongs or boyshorts and to sleep naked. Just about everything might help!

Also, it is suggested this massage can help improve blood flow, therefore, lessening the toxic compounds stored in cellulite. Since I adore massage, any extra justification to get a massage works for me. Endermologie is a specific massage therapy technique that claims to erase the appearance of cellulite. But of all many therapies that have been tried out, there is no scientific evidence posted showing that any of these remedies work.

The most beneficial therapy is regulating lifestyle factors such as exercising, drinking lots of water, ingesting healthy foods, and avoiding smoking cigarettes, caffeine, alcohol, and weight loss supplements. Liposuction extracts fat coming from under the skin. They may succeed for some in cellulite reduction, yet I have heard many reports – some firsthand: that it may exacerbate the situation and cause more bumpy bumpiness. So proceed together with liposuction with extreme caution.

We have a recent technology that has been FDA-cleared (2005) for temporarily lowering cellulite. It is an aesthetic laser for treating bumpy skin that combines mechanical, mild, heat, and radio regularity energy. There are some claimed positive results. Syneron Medical developed VelaSmooth, which was the first health-related device. Some women locate VelaSmooth as a viable solution to liposuction as a means of contouring upper thighs and buttocks.

VelaShape is a newer treatment that is also FDA-approved (2007). This uses the same technology as VelaSmooth. VelaShape claims to be an improvement on the original VelaSmooth technology possibly. The device has been polished, and the power level has been greater. It has rollers that work to help smooth the skin’s floor. This may be like combining Endermologie with laser treatment so that the laser light softens the tissue for being massaged, potentially creating finer results in less time.

I found teen reviews of VelaShape/VelaSmooth with the real self. Com. The average fee was over $3000, and 76% said it was not worth it or did not do the job. And note that the MAJOR REGULATORY BODIES clearance is for the NON PERMANENT cellulite reduction. Do you want to spend that much income for a nonpermanent reduction and not consistently valuable? But 24% liked the results and felt it was worth it so it could work. Just simply proceed with caution.

Different cosmetic procedures such as Mesotherapy (a series of injections associated with vitamins, minerals, and other medicines) have also produced inconclusive outcomes. While each of these procedures continues to be FDA approved to temporarily reduce the appearance of cellulitis, the effectiveness differs by procedure and individual. All methods require carried-on use over time to sustain any reduced levels of cellulitis because if you are prone to cellulitis, it is likely to come back.

Once again, the most affordable therapy is to control lifestyle aspects such as exercising, drinking plenty of water, eating healthy foods, and avoiding smoking, caffeine, alcoholic beverages, and diet pills. We detest the dimpled appearance, and several companies are anxious to take advantage of it. There are many claims associated with cures. A word of extreme caution: There are no supplements that have been approved as effective in reducing cellulite.

Now towards the creams, gels, and creams…

Cellulite creams are a lot less expensive and more reliable in their results than the treatment above and seem to have similar, short-term results.

The ingredients in cellulitis creams focus on toning and tightening the skin, increasing the metabolic processes to fight fat, and decreasing fluid retention. These types of creams reduce cellulite’s appearance by improving the skin’s actual elasticity. Using combined with improving the lifestyle factors listed above can produce success. The ingredients in these creams consist of caffeine (help reduce liquid under the skin), shea spread (skin toner), peptide substances (stimulate collagen product which could smooth the skin), ocean weed (to remove toxins) along with other ingredients that may be effective.
